Synopsis: Living a life marked by violence and racism, neo-Nazi Derek Vinyard (Edward Norton) finally goes to prison after killing two black youths who tried to steal his car. Upon his release, Derek vows to change his ways; he hopes to prevent his younger brother, Danny (Edward Furlong), who idolizes Derek, from following in his footsteps. As he struggles with his own deeply ingrained prejudices and watches their mother grow sicker, Derek wonders if his family can overcome a lifetime of hate.

SWEENEY:

What's it gonna be, Dan?

DANNY:

What's what going to be?

SWEENEY:

This petty sh*t you're pullin'.

DANNY:

Well...I don't know.

SWEENEY:

You said it, all right. Sit down.

Danny does what he's told. Sweeney stares at the

teenager and leans back in his chair.

SWEENEY:

Are you okay?

DANNY:

Yeah.

SWEENEY:

Any time you wanna talk, Dan--

DANNY:

Okay.

SWEENEY:

How's Derek?

DANNY:

Fine.

SWEENEY:

Adjusting okay?

DANNY:

Yeah.

SWEENEY:

He was a student of mine. Honors

English. He was a great student...

like you...but he hung out with

scumbags. Also like you. That's why

he ended up in the pen, hunh?

No answer. Sweeney holds up Danny's paper.

SWEENEY:

Great writing. I can't correct it

though. It wreaks too much of sh*t.

DANNY:

Come on, man! I followed directions

and wrote an "A" paper. It's got

nothing to do with Derek.

SWEENEY:

Everything you do now has something to

do with Derek. Who told you to do

this?

DANNY:

Let us get on with our lives, man!

SWEENEY:

Hey, I'm not worried about Derek--he

can take care of himself. I'm worried

about his little brother.

(softly)

Mein Kampf, Dan? I should expel you!

DANNY:

Do it. What? You don't think I could

handle it?

SWEENEY:

(smiling in disbelief)

The street would kill you, Danny.

You're not tough. The second a

brother pulls a gun on your ass you'll

be holierin' for Doris.

(pondering to himself)

So here's the drill. Take it or leave

it cause I'm sick of babysitting. I'm

your history teacher from here on out.

We're gonna deal with sh*t happening

right now. Call it American

History...X. I see your ass once a

day. Any more, any less, and you're a

memory at Venice High. Clear?

DANNY:

It took me a week to read Mein Kampf.

Come on, Sweeney.

SWEENEY:

My name is Dr. Sweeney. And I want a

another paper on my desk tomorrow.

DANNY:

What am I doing it on then?

SWEENEY:

It'S not a "what", it's a "who."

(after a beat)

Derek.
